Leeches – Nature’s Blood Suckers

By | December 14, 2021

If you’ve ever walked on one of our amazing Blue Mountains rainforest walks, you’ve probably encountered a leech. For some, this is a traumatic, horror film-esque experience featuring a slimy, mini vampire, and gushing blood. However, if you think about it from the leech’s perspective, it’s actually pretty smart. What are leeches? Leeches are related… Read More »